16th AOAFF powered by DEI: A “River” ran through us

In collaboration with the Hellenic Foundation for Books and Culture, and as part of a two-part screening programme entitled “From Book to Screen,” the 16th Athens Open Air Film Festival powered by DEI offered audiences the rare opportunity to experience one of cinema’s most beautiful films as it was meant to be seen: Jean Renoir’s The River, presented in a digitally restored version and returning to the big screen after many years.
